As a Judicial Assistant, you will play a critical role in supporting judges and court staff in their daily operations and ensuring the efficient and effective functioning of the judicial system. - Provide administrative support to judges and court staff by managing calendars, scheduling appointments, and organizing court documents.
- Ensure the efficient and effective functioning of the judicial system by preparing and organizing court dockets, maintaining accurate records, and managing case files.
- Work closely with judges and court staff to ensure all legal procedures and protocols are followed accurately and efficiently.
- Assist in the preparation of legal documents and correspondence, including drafting and proofreading.
- Coordinate with other court personnel, law enforcement, and legal professionals to schedule hearings, trials, and other court events.
- Maintain confidentiality and professionalism when handling sensitive and confidential information.
- Provide excellent customer service to all individuals involved in court proceedings, including defendants, attorneys, and the general public.
- Act as a liaison between judges, court personnel, and other agencies to exchange information and coordinate activities.
- Participate in training and professional development opportunities to stay current with legal procedures and systems.
- Contribute to the overall success of the court system by identifying areas for improvement and implementing solutions.
Proficiency In Microsoft Office And Other Relevant Software Programs.
Bachelor's Degree In Paralegal Studies, Legal Administration, Or A Related Field.
Minimum Of 2 Years Of Experience Working In A Legal Environment, Preferably In A Court Or Law Office.
Strong Knowledge Of Court Procedures, Legal Terminology, And Case Management Systems.
Excellent Organizational And Time Management Skills, With The Ability To Handle Multiple Tasks And Prioritize Accordingly.

Utah is a western U.S. state defined by its vast expanses of desert and the Wasatch Range mountains. Salt Lake City, the capital, is centered around Temple Square, headquarters of the Mormon Church and site of its majestic temple and tabernacle, with its massive dome and renowned choir. The Great Salt Lake’s buoyant waters attract swimmers and sunbathers, especially at Antelope Island State Park.
